The tech you get
An Alpha Gold Aluminum frame with real mountain bike geometry and an air-sprung 120mm fork. A reliable Bosch Active Line Plus 50Nm drive system capable of assisting you to speeds of 20mph/32kph. A compact Purion 200 remote with built in display and 400Wh Powertube battery. You get 12-speed Shimano Deore shifting, hydraulic disc brakes, and wide, 2.6in tubeless ready tires that boost grip and help prevent flats.

I purchased the Marlin 8+ hoping that it would become my one bike, good off road, good for around town, bike path adventures and so far, have found it, for me, to fill the bill. Negatives are weight & not easily removing the battery for air transport.
Just got this bike today. I was worried about the 50 Nm torque – for no reason so far! The turbo mode is very powerful and I can get up all of the tight steep hills on my backyard trails in the eco mode using the lower gears pedaling. My trails are full of 3-4″ roots and the bike handled them well. Love it! Super fun and I appreciate the 165mm cranks and relatively taller headtube that come as spec.
